Senate Bill 868 of 2005 (Public Act 498 of 2006)

Sponsors

Categories

Property tax: delinquent taxes
Property tax; delinquent taxes; distribution of revenue generated from the tax reversion process; expand. Amends sec. 78m of 1893 PA 206 (MCL 211.78m).
